JavaScript šifrēšanas un atšifrēšanas rīka funkciju apraksts
Pamatfunkcija:
1. JS koda šifrēšana: JavaScript kods tiks pārveidots šifrētā formā, pamatojoties uz eval metodi, efektīvi slēpjot sākotnējo loģiku, uzlabojot koda drošību.
2. JS koda atšifrēšana: Atjauno kodu, kas šifrēts ar eval metodi, viegli atkodēt vai apgūt šifrēto skriptu.
3. Tūlītēja darbība: Visa apstrāde tiek veikta lokāli pārlūkprogrammā, nav nepieciešams augšupielādēt uz serveri, lai aizsargātu datu konfidencialitāti.
Lietošana
1. Šifrēšana:
- Ievietojiet šifrēto JS kodu ievades lodziņā.
- Noklikšķiniet uz pogas "Šifrēt", sistēma automātiski ģenerē eval šifrēšanas kodu.
- Kopējiet rezultātu un izmantojiet to savā projektā.
2. Atšifrēšana:
- Ievadiet šifrēto eval koda fragmentu.
- Noklikšķiniet uz pogas "Dešifrēt", lai atjaunotu sākotnējo kodu.
Scenāriji
- Front-end koda loģikas aizsardzība pret vieglu analīzi vai manipulācijām.
- Trešo pušu šifrēšanas skriptu atkļūdošana, lai ātri izprastu to īstenošanas principus.
- Demonstrēt eval metodes šifrēšanas un atšifrēšanas mehānismu.
Piezīmes:
• Šis rīks ir piemērots parasta JS koda šifrēšanai un atšifrēšanai, sarežģītam aizsegtam kodam var būt nepieciešama papildu apstrāde.
• Ieteicams pārbaudīt funkcijas integritāti pēc šifrēšanas, lai izvairītos no sintakses konfliktu izraisītām novirzēm.
• Sensitīvas informācijas ilgtermiņa glabāšana joprojām ir jāapvieno ar aizmugurējo šifrēšanas shēmu.